Australian Nicole Pratt claimed the first
WTA Tour title of her 15-year career on Saturday by beating Russian teenager
Maria Kirilenko in straight sets at the Indian Open.
Kirilenko was just two years old when Pratt made her professional debut at the
age of 15, and her challenge faded in the final of this tournament as the more
experienced Australian triumphed 7-6 (7/3) 6-1.
Florida-based Pratt, seeded fourth this week, upped her game in the second set
and fought off the unseeded Kirilenko who had reached the final courtesy of a
shock victory over second seed Marion Bartoli.
Pratt's triumph marks a new career-high for the 30-year-old who had only ever
contested one previous final, at Shanghai in 2001, and whose world ranking has
hovered around 50 for the past five years.
